Learn key facts about Professional Certificate in Public Health Promotion
The Professional Certificate in Public Health Promotion is a comprehensive program designed to equip individuals with the knowledge and skills necessary to develop and implement effective public health promotion strategies.
This certificate program typically takes 6-12 months to complete and consists of a series of online courses that cover topics such as health education, behavior change theory, program planning, and evaluation.
Upon completion of the program, students can expect to gain a strong understanding of the principles and practices of public health promotion, including how to assess health needs, develop targeted interventions, and evaluate program effectiveness.
The Professional Certificate in Public Health Promotion is highly relevant to the healthcare industry, as it provides a foundation for professionals working in public health, health education, and health promotion.
Graduates of this program can pursue careers in a variety of settings, including government agencies, non-profit organizations, and private sector companies, and can also pursue advanced degrees in public health or related fields.
The skills and knowledge gained through this program are also transferable to other fields, such as health policy, health advocacy, and community development.
